There are approximately 8,000 species of birds in the world today. However, only a few of these
are widely recognized: sparrows, pigeons, eagles, parrots, and others. So, what about the lesser-known
bird species? According to the International Union for Conservation of Nature (IUCN), nearly one-third
of the world's bird species are now at risk of extinction, with some having populations of fewer than
1,000 individuals. Over the past century, about 150 bird species have gone extinct.
Sadly, when we lose a bird species, we lose a piece of nature's balance. Birds play crucial roles in
various ecosystems, such as controlling insect populations, pollinating plants, and dispersing seeds. One
example is the honeycreeper, a brightly colored bird native to Hawaii. Honeycreepers are essential
pollinators for certain tropical flowers, and their unique feeding habits demonstrate a close relationship
with their habitat.

Efforts are being made to save endangered bird species. In the Galapagos Islands, conservation
programs focus on protecting habitats critical to birds like the Galapagos penguin. In India, special
reserves help protect endangered species like the Great Indian Bustard.
Technology also offers promising tools for bird conservation. Bird-watching apps, for example,
allow scientists and citizens alike to record bird sightings and monitor bird populations. These apps
provide valuable data for conservation efforts and enable people worldwide to appreciate and support
bird diversity.

Protecting Cultural Traditions in a Globalized World
Globalization has connected people from different countries, creating new opportunities but
also posing challenges to traditional cultures. Some cultures and languages have started to disappear as
younger generations adopt modern lifestyles. Experts warn that once a tradition or language is lost, it
becomes very difficult to recover it.
However, efforts are being made to protect and revive these traditions. In some parts of the
world, cultural programs have been introduced to encourage young people to learn their native
languages. For example, schools in some indigenous communities now include traditional music and
dance in their curriculum. In addition, national governments and NGOs are working together to
document and preserve unique customs before they are forgotten.
Technology is also playing a role. Online platforms allow people to share cultural knowledge
across borders, and digital archives are being created to store information about endangered traditions.
Although these efforts are important, experts say that the most effective way to protect traditions is by
keeping them alive through daily practice and teaching them to future generations.
